The aircraft that we offer for training are on-point for the programs offered. Single-engine training experiences occur in the Piper PA28 “Pilot,” an aircraft specifically designed for pilot primary training, and multi-engine training takes place in the Piper PA44-180 Seminole. This aircraft is all-metal, safe, and predictable in handling and performance.
Specialty training takes place in the Cirrus SR20 G6, allowing us to provide high-performance endorsement training, aircraft transition, differences training, and rentals for one day or many.
